I have been volunteering for Obama's campaign for several months now in central NJ. Here's a sampling of what I've done in recent weeks:
- Last week I was scheduled to work the table at the local mall. Too many volunteers showed up so I went home.
- Two weeks ago we conducted a phone bank. About 30 people showed up. We ran out of seats. I had to call from my car.
- Today I was scheduled to canvass in Princeton. Yesterday I got an email saying that there were too many canvassers scheduled in Princeton. So I went to the next town over and canvassed there.
So basically, when I go to volunteer for Obama, they say "take a number". There is palpable passion for Obama all over New Jersey.
